Multiple fatalities reported in crash that closed I-95 in Virginia

PRINCE GEORGE COUNTY, Va. — Multiple fatalities were reported in crash that closed lanes of I-95 South in Prince George County, according to Virginia State Police.

The two-vehicle crash, involving a tractor-trailer and a Volkswagen Atlas, was reported just south of Exit 45. The crash resulted in multiple fatalities.

"Preliminary investigation indicates the Volkswagen ran off the road, struck a tree and overturned," a Virginia State Police spokesperson said. "Two occupants of the vehicle died at the scene. One person was flown by Med-Flight in life-threatening condition, while two others were transported by ambulance with serious injuries. The tractor-trailer driver was uninjured."

All lanes are open and the scene is clear as of 6:26 p.m. The exact number of victims is not known.
